Los Angeles Kings News & Notes:

The Kings look to head back home with a commanding 3-1 series lead. They are averaging 5.3 goals per game through the first three games in this series. Darcy Kuemper posts a 4.04 goals-against average and a .859 save percentage. He stopped 29 of the 34 shots he faced in Friday’s loss.

Edmonton Oilers News & Notes: 

The Oilers picked up a much-needed win on Friday. They will look to even the series up as it shifts back to Los Angeles. The Oilers are averaging 4.7 goals per game through the first three games of the series. Calvin Pickard got the net in game three, and he stopped 24 of the 28 shots he faced. He has a 4.32 goals-against average and an .839 save percentage in the series.

Players To Watch:

Los Angeles Kings

Adrian Kempe this season had 73 points on 35 goals and 38 assists. He has nine points in the series on four goals and five assists, he has a point in every game.  In four meetings against Edmonton this season he finished with five points on a goal and four assists.

Edmonton Oilers

Evan Bouchard this season had 67 points on 14 goals and 53 assists. He has two goals and three assists in the series. He didn’t record a point in any of the four regular-season meetings against the Kings, he was a minus two.
